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86035850 45473874 07603 7659774
028 66472822 3584
028 66472822 3584
149596 118 15 250
All about undefined
Interested in learning more?
028 66472822 3584
149596 118 15 250
See more
9938 426104 8820
7700 59476162245 829634 90967
See more
59 69 4968750
617030 36 208471119 331445296
See more